Module 10 - Learning Communities, Constructing Knowledge Together in Wikis

I love using Wikis.  They are great for kids to be able to work through at their own pace and for making learning interactive. I have created three Wikis so far. By far the best one is the Australian Goldrush Wiki, followed by the rainforest wiki and I have also made a reading wiki for my grade

Google Sites: great for education and is yet another way of creating an online space (very much like a blog) in order to communicate with others. Here is a Google site I created for my students when we were learning about Antarctica.
